At the 2025 median salary of $136,411, a Information and Information Technology Lead Technology Specialist keeps roughly $96,179 after federal and Ontario income tax (about 25.5% effective), or about $8,015 a month. Across every sector the 2025 median was $122,262, so this position sits about 12% above it. Pension contributions — likely PSPP or OPTrust in the Government of Ontario – Ministries sector — would typically trim another 7–10% off that figure.

About these figures

Source: Ontario’s Public Sector Salary Disclosure (the “Sunshine List”), which names every public-sector employee paid $100,000 or more in a calendar year. Figures are disclosed salaries, not market compensation: anyone in this position earning under $100,000 does not appear, so medians here sit above the true median for the job.

Medians and percentiles use salary paid (benefits excluded), computed over records whose filed job title was normalized into this position. Titles are as each employer filed them; spellings, word order and bilingual forms are merged. Employers and years with fewer than five people show counts only. 2023: job titles were not disclosed, so that year has no position data.
